Responsibilities

  • Manage, develop and mentor a staff of part time concessions employees, including initiating employee discipline as required.
  • Complete documentation of employee performance and attendance issues in accordance with company policy and practice.
  • Ensure proper set-up of all concessions locations prior to doors. Set-up duties may include: verifying opening inventory, assigning duties to concession workers (employee/volunteer), ensuring sanitation standards are met, verifying that each location is fully operational, ascertaining levels of food production based upon projected guest attendance has been met.
  • Provide a high level of oversight and operational expertise resulting in the smooth, efficient and profitable execution of events.
  • Ability to oversee a large volume of inventory, order product, and manage high volume sales.
  • Manage and run all venue concessions operations before, during and after the event.
  • Duties include staff scheduling, employee check-in, equipment inspection, POS monitoring and troubleshooting, guest complaint resolution, training, food production, clean-up, post-event reconciliation and reporting, and any other duties as assigned by management.
  • Train new & current employees with regarding to property procedure & best practices.
  • Willing to cover / back-up any open position to assure location is fully operational and company standards pertaining to speed of service and guest satisfaction are met.
  • Provide direction and oversight to Concessions Supervisors, Stand Managers, Concession Cooks, and Cashiers.
  • Ensure that all State / Federal, OVG policies, procedures and practices are adhered to, including compliance with alcohol distribution / service and food handling / sanitation guidelines, general safety policies and procedures.
  • Report any alcohol service or other compliance issues to management immediately.
  • Complete post-event evaluations, data compilation, tracking of monetary and product shortages, generating reports; serves as a resource for POS applications and training.
  • Ensure work environment is safe and free from harassment or discrimination; immediately address all safety concerns, potential hazards, accidents or incidents.
  • Relays safety/health issues to management immediately.
  • Ensure event staff are aware of work place expectations; provide on-going assistance, training and mentoring to event staff and volunteers; promote a positive, enthusiastic and cooperative workplace environment by working side-by-side with staff and volunteers; reinforce procedures and practices through repetition; lead by example and provide on-going constructive feedback.
  • Able to obtain working knowledge of all existing concession locations: geographical locations, equipment, evacuation procedures, adjacent employee and guest areas and facility access.

Qualifications

  • Associate’s Degree (A.A.) or greater in Culinary Management, Business Management, or related field
  • 2-4 years’ experience in related field Concessions Management, other Food & Beverage Management, or related experience.
  • Four or more years’ experience in Concessions Supervision, Food & Beverage Management or related position may substitute for degree requirement.
  • Solid working knowledge of computer applications: Microsoft office, POS systems, timekeeping system.
  • Experience training new employees and volunteers.
  • Advanced knowledge of inventory procedures and controls.
  • Experience ordering product for a high-volume venue or facility.
  • Ability to communicate with employees, co-workers, volunteers, management staff and guests in a clear, professional and courteous manner which fosters a positive, enthusiastic and cooperative work environment.
  • Ability to make sound business/operations decisions (i.e. regarding employee placement, staffing adjustments, and/or respond to technical, product or equipment challenges during an event) quickly and under pressure.
  • Ability to work well in a team-oriented, fast-paced, event-driven environment.
  • Possess thorough working knowledge of all applicable sanitation requirements, food preparation guidelines, alcohol service policies, safety standards, etc. pertaining to OVG concession operations.
  • Ability to calculate basic math functions (addition, subtraction, multiplication, division, percentages) as they relate to POS cash/credit transactions, cash reconciliation and product inventory.
  • Ability to consistently adhere to the highest standards of integrity, professionalism, ethics and confidentiality.
  • Nationally recognized food service sanitation training course certification preferred.
  • Nationally recognized alcohol service training course certification preferred.
